Alignment Health is seeking a remote Risk Adjustment Compliance Auditor to support auditing and compliance activities related to risk adjustment data submitted to CMS. In this role, you will conduct provider and coder-level audits, review medical record documentation and coding accuracy, identify compliance risks and outliers, and support RADV and other risk adjustment audit initiatives. This position is ideal for an experienced certified coder with a strong understanding of risk adjustment, HCC coding, compliance auditing, and CMS guidelines within a health plan, IPA, or managed care environment. You will partner closely with Risk Adjustment leadership and cross-functional teams to help ensure coding accuracy, regulatory compliance, audit readiness, and corrective action follow-through across the organization. The role combines auditing, documentation review, reporting, compliance monitoring, and collaborative problem-solving in a fully remote environment. You will also help provide audit feedback and compliance education to internal and provider-facing stakeholders as needed. Schedule

Job Duties/Responsibilities:

  • Monitors coding prevalence reporting, internal reporting trends, and coding outliers to support compliance and audit readiness.
  • Reviews IPA Policies and procedures to ensure programs are compliant.
  • Monitors internal coding staff accuracy percentages to ensure they are tracked and maintained.
  • Monitors coding vendor’s accuracy percentages to ensure the coding accuracy and quality of the data submitted to CMS.
  • Works with Risk Adjustment Management on data validation and RADV coding audit activities, including review of audit outcomes, findings, completeness, and coding accuracy of submissions to CMS.
  • Maintains and develops audit tracking, reporting, and management tools related to Risk Adjustment Compliance activities.
  • Ensures compliance with all applicable federal, state & and local regulations, as well as institutional/organizational standards, practices, policies & procedures.
  • Works with Risk Adjustment Management to monitor HCC corrective action plans and follow-up activities related to audit and review findings.
  • Suggests customizations of Risk Adjustment education for support staff, PCPs, specialists, employees, contracted employees and central departments.
  • Utilizes, protects, and discloses Alignment Healthcare patients’ protected health information (PHI) only in accordance with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A) standards.
  • Maintains current knowledge of CMS audit processes, risk adjustment regulations, and industry best practices through ongoing education, professional development, and participation in relevant professional organizations.
  • Contributes to team effort by accomplishing related results as needed.
  • Represents and actively participates in RADV and other risk adjustment-related audits and compliance activities.
